In the last years two important American books have appeared which are central to the discipline of Traffic Medicine. Leonard Evans' monograph Traffic Safety gives a thorough analysis of the present unsafe traffic systems and offers a vision for a safer tomorrow. Driver Rehabilitation and community mobility, principles and practice edited by Joseph Pellerito, presents a comprehensive overview of the tools to effectively evaluate and rehabilitate disabled and aging drivers, aiming at optimizing independent mobility and safety. Reviews of these books are presented in the Newsletter
